Biden, Jordan’s king confer on Middle East violence, hostages

The United States and Jordan are pressing Israel for a pause in the Gaza conflict to win freedom for more hostages held by Hamas. President Biden hosted Jordan’s King Abdullah for talks and both leaders expressed deep concerns about an Israeli military operation in Rafah. The president said it “should not proceed without a credible plan” for ensuring the safety and support of more than one-million refugees. He also pushed for a 6-week pause in the fighting to free more hostages, while the king called for a lasting ceasefire.
